23 一种含粪油的清洁剂及其制备方法 CN201410516154.6 2014-09-30 CN104293516A 2015-01-21 张学平; 朱忠海
发明公开了一种含粪油的清洁剂及其制备方法,该清洁剂包括以下原料:牛粪油,十二烷基硫酸钠,脂肪醇聚乙烯醚,烷基糖苷,乙醇,去离子草酸,香茅草精油和氯化钠。制备方法:步骤一,称取牛粪油、草酸钾、香茅草精油、氯化钠、脂肪醇聚氧乙烯醚和烷基糖苷混合后,投入容器中加热,并搅拌;步骤二,将称取的十二烷基硫酸钠加入到容器中,搅拌,再在5000-6000rpm的转速下搅拌5-10分钟;步骤三,称取去离子水加入容器中,然后加入乙醇,搅拌,最后将溶液冷却到室温即可。本发明的含牛粪油的清洁剂粘度低,常温下去污效果好,保质期长的优点。
24 不锈清洁光亮气雾剂 CN201410492324.1 2014-09-24 CN104232366A 2014-12-24 李长奎; 闫建新
发明公开了一种不锈清洁光亮气雾剂,属于清洁剂技术领域。解决了现有技术清洁不锈钢制品效率低、易损伤不锈钢制品的缺陷。由以下重量份的化工原料配制而成:A相料液组成:香精0.05-0.5份、350Cs二甲基油0.05-2份、12500Cs二甲基硅油0.05-2份、表面活性剂0.5-5份、液体石蜡0.1-5份、无味油10-50份、去离子30-70份、苯甲酸钠0.1-1份、亚硝酸钠0.1-1份,B相料液组成:苯甲酸钠0.2-2份、亚硝酸钠0.2-2份、去离子水150-200份,丙丁烷15-50份。制备方法包括清洁设备,配制A相料液,配制B相料液和灌装。本发明适合清洁各类不锈钢制品,去污强且不损伤不锈钢制品。
25 Low pH mild personal cleansing bar with lathering mild synthetic surfactant and magnesium soap US6345 1993-01-19 US5328632A 1994-07-12 Bruce L. Redd; Eddie C. Walker; Robet E. Hare; Donald A. Niederbaumer; James C. Dunbar; Theresa A. Bakken
This invention is a mild personal cleansing bar formulation which lends itself to faster processing comprising: from about 20% to about 50% lathering mild synthetic surfactant and from abut 5% to about 50% of magnesium soap; wherein the ratio of said lathering mild synthetic surfactant to said soap is from about 10:1 to about 0.4:1; said bar having a pH of from about 6.5 to about 8.5 in a 1% aqueous solution at 25.degree. C.
26 Skin conditioning toilet bar US921779 1978-07-03 US4198311A 1980-04-15 James R. France; Fred Baiocchi; Lawrence J. Murphy; John L. Van Haften
A toilet bar is provided containing either soap or a synthetic detergent as a cleansing agent and wherein an alkali metal salt of an acyl lactylate or glycolate is incorporated in the bar as a skin conditioning member which imparts a non-oily, talc-like, silky, very smooth, non-powdery feel to the user's skin. The preferred skin conditioning member is from about 1% to about 5% by weight of sodium isostearoyl lactylate incorporated in the bar.

30 CLEANSING COMPOSITIONS EP94908582 1994-01-11 EP0689581A4 1996-08-21 GIRET MICHEL JOSEPH MURRAY COU; LEAHY CHRISTOPHER DAVID NORTH
A personal cleansing product comprising: (a) from about 5 % to about 50 % by weight of one or more surfactants selected from anionic, nonionic, amphoteric, zwitterionic and cationic surfactants and mixtures thereof; (b) from about 3 % to about 40 % by weight of an insoluble nonionic oil or wax or mixture of insoluble nonionic oils or waxes; (c) from about 0.1 % to about 8 % by weight of fatty acid having a weight-average chain length of from 10 to 18 carbon atoms; (d) from about 1.5 % to about 10 % by weight of citric acid or water soluble citrate salt or mixture thereof, and (e) water. The cleansing products demonstrate excellent physical stability and viscosity characteristics across temperature in addition to good lathering, mildness, rinsibility and conditioning benefits.

34 Detergent composition JP34143796 1996-12-20 JPH10176186A 1998-06-30 SAKAI SHIGEFUMI; SEKIGUCHI TAKASHI; MORIOKA TOMONORI; NOZAKI TOSHIO
PROBLEM TO BE SOLVED: To obtain a detergent which is used mainly for human bodies, does not cause the excess removal of fat from the skin, etc., after washing, and prevents moistness decrease and excess drying, giving the skin comfortable moistness by compounding a functional oiliness agent comprising glyceride alkoxylates each having a selected compsn. into a detergent. SOLUTION: An oiliness agent comprising glyceride alkoxylates represented by the formula (wherein X 1, X 2, and X 3 are each H or an 8-22C acyl; A is a 2-4C alkylene; and (m), (n), and (p) are each 0-10) and contg. at least 50wt.% glyceride alkoxylates, wherein X 1, X 2, and X 3 are all acyl, is compounded into a detergent. Pref. the acyl groups are of a vegetable origin. An esp. pref. vegetable oil is soybean oil. The oil is compounded usually in an amt. of 0.01-30wt.%. A surfactant incorporated into the detergent may be a single surfactant, though a mixture of an anionic, amphoteric, and nonionic surfactants is pref. COPYRIGHT: (C)1998,JPO

36 Emulsified detergent composition for hard surface JP25670091 1991-10-03 JPH0598290A 1993-04-20 TOSAKA MASAKI; KAWANO HARUKI; SAIJO HIROYUKI
PURPOSE:To obtain the title composition excellent in detergency and foaming properties and less chapping hands by mixing an anionic surfactant with a tert. amine oxide and a glycerol/fatty acid ester in a specified ratio. CONSTITUTION:The title composition comprises 1-40wt.% anionic surfactant (a), a tert. amine oxide (b) of formula I [wherein R<1> is linear or branched 8-18C alkyl or alkylamide; R<2> is 2-3C alkylene; x is 0-3; R<3> is 0-5C alkylene; and R<4> and R<5> are each 1-3C alkyl, 1-3C alkanol or a group of formula II (wherein y is 1-6)] and 1-20wt.% glycerol/fatty acid ester (c) containing 16-24C fatty acid residues and a monoglyceride content of 75-100%, wherein the total of (a) and (b) is 5-40wt.%, and the weight ratio (c)/[(a)+(b)] is 0.05-1.
37 Detergent composition JP29146491 1991-11-07 JPH04283509A 1992-10-08 ROBAATO JIEIMUZU EDOWAAZU; ROBAATO SUTANRII RII; TOMU MASHIYUU FUORESUTO SAAMON
PURPOSE: To obtain a liquid detergent composition such as shower gel or bathing foam suitable for individual cleaning, capable of producing foams in use and providing skin after cleaning with a wetting feeling. CONSTITUTION: This liquid detergent composition is obtained by formulating (A) a cleaning substance selected from an anionic, an amphoteric and a nonionic detergents, preferably a mixture of (A 1) a non-soap type anionic detergent and (A 2) an amphoteric or a polar nonionic detergent, especially an amphoteric surfactant selected from betaine, sulfobetaine and aminobetaine with (B) a skin softening substance, preferably (B 1) a skin moisturizer such as urea, lactic acid, a pyrrolidonecarboxylic acid or an amino acid or (B 2) a screening agent such as a hydrocarbon oil, a wax or a silicone oil and/or a wetting agent, especially a 2-6C polyol or a polyethylene glycol having about 100-1,500 molecular weight as essential components in the ratio of preferably 3-40wt.% of the component A and 0.1-10wt.% of the component B and has the above effects.
